阿里平头哥CPU技术生态负责人陈炜:平头哥的发展之路

整理 |巫柔颖

RISC-V是近年兴起的一种CPU新架构,因其开放、灵活的特性而逐渐成为半导体行业的热门选择。当前,已有近2500家机构加入RISC-V基金会,包括阿里、华为、Google、英特尔、IBM等公司。在阿里宣布平头哥开源玄铁RISC-V系列处理器后,正通过开放系列工具及系统软件,推动RISC-V架构走向成熟,帮助RISC-V软硬件技术发展。

2022年7月21日,由中国开源软件推进联盟主办,赛迪传媒、《软件和集成电路》杂志社联合承办,CSDN独家直播的“第十七届开源中国开源世界高峰论坛”上,阿里平头哥CPU技术生态负责人、RISC-V国际基金会软件委员会副主席陈炜分享了以“玄铁开源,构建RISC-V普惠生态”为题的演讲。

以下为陈炜演讲实录:

大家好!我是陈炜,今天跟大家分享的是《玄铁开源,构建RISC-V普惠生态》。

RISC-V的背景与发展

在RISC-V发展的大背景下,计算机技术可以分为四个阶段:70年代早期的大型机时代;90年的互联网时代;移动互联的智能手机和电脑的时代;时下多端设备的互联网智能化时代。

纵向来说,越来越多的设备从云端向边缘侧推进。

横向来看,随着时代的推进,算力得到明显提升。映射到整个处理器的发展阶段,不同阶段的交互方式、体系结构、应用场景有显著变化。在AIoT的应用场景下,RISC-V指令集变得流行起来。

扫描二维码关注公众号,回复: 14388927 查看本文章

从RISC-V的发展历程看,2016年之前,基本上在学校完成架构。2017年基金会成立后,有了产业协同,开发出32位、64位基本指令集,2020年后有了兼容性架构后,就有更高级的SoC出现,整个软件生态越来越丰富。

RISC-V技术是一种加速发展的态势,用十年时间走完传统架构20年的历程。2019年10月的《经济学人》杂志有个预测,开源软件是过去十年智能手机大发展的先决条件,而RISC-V这样的开源硬件也许在未来十年内会让其他设备实现类似的扩张。

RISC-V国际基金会近几年的会员数呈现爆炸式增长。在应用层面,RISC-V CPU core市场增长快,达到了115%左右的年复合增长率。预测到2025年,在IoT、工业和汽车市场上会有显著增加。

 RISC-V产品化的优势和挑战

如上图,RISC-V产品化的开源带来了很多优势,也带来了很多挑战。总的来说,很多公司投身于这些方面,也集中精力解决这些问题。

平头哥在RISC-V基金会层面的工作

  • 基金会的顶级会员。作为董事会成员,拥有投票权委员,TSC委员会。
  • 技术参与度很高。目前有60个技术组,平头哥参与了1/3,包括8个委员会的工作。
  • 生态参与度很高。平头哥与全球合作伙伴共同建立RISC-V的软件生态,积极支持RISC-V的各种会议。

RISC-V国际基金会技术架构

    RISC-V国际基金会目前整体架构以TSC技术指导委员会为主,配合CTO、Staff工作,每个委员会都有十几个技术工作组。在软件委员会,近期扩展分成两个委员会:Privileged Software 委员会、Applications & Tools委员会。目前,他们一起负责39个技术组的工作。

技术开源、贡献标准、普惠生态的理念

平头哥秉持着技术开源、贡献标准、普惠生态的理念,在社区积极推进工作,主要体现在五方面。

  • 玄铁的CPU开源

玄铁IP产品线主要提供低、中、高三个系列的处理器产品:低端以XT902为代表,在硬件级TEE方面,保护敏感资源,大幅提升安全性。中端以XT906为代表,AI向量引擎支撑链式加速,计算带宽提升50%。高端以XT910为代表,是首款多发射乱序存储架构的商用RISC-V,主频高达2.5GHz。

  • 无剑的SoC芯片设计平台的开源

无剑系列主要提供了芯片架构、基础软件、算法和开发工具的整体解决方案。无剑平台是以架构、操作系统、软件驱动、开发工具等模块化组成,基本承担了AIoT芯片80%的通用式工作,可以让真正做芯片开发的人专注于设计工作。

  • YoC的基础软件平台

整个开源环境中软件非常重要,我们聚焦工具和基础软件,为量产做好支撑。

  • 剑池的CDK开发环境

云端一体的开发环境CDK,通过在远程开发测试工作,可以为开发者提供标准化的测试床、支援统一服务,触达所有资源。

  • OCC芯片的普惠生态和建设

芯片的开放社区OCC,可以为开发者提供多种解决方案,在一些特定的生态建设方向提供助力,例如:蓝牙BLE的生态建设、Wifi+TEE安全生态建设。

未来RISC-V的发展方向

未来,RISC-V的技术产品发展方向将集中在四个方面。

  • 无线和MCU。RISC-V需要在现有的优势基础上,做到低成本和AI加持。
  • 工控和车载。在国家战略要求,以及工控和车载要求要自主化的推动下,RISC-V可以发展高性能的实时系列。
  • 语音和HMI。RISC-V需在BSP、AI上能力加强,同时在云端AI系统方面要持续投入。
  • 智能视觉和边缘计算。RISC-V需要增强算力、AI加持,同时要降低成本。

平头哥耗时三年,完成了玄铁RISC-V的全链开源。

未来,我们有三个愿景:一是技术领先,特别在国际技术标准制定方面做出贡献;二是生态引领,有更多丰富的应用提供给社区;三个是实现普惠共赢,只有商业化驱动应用落地,才会促进生态繁荣。通过标准的制定、产学研的合作、生态伙伴的合作等换取更多的开发者加入这个队伍,共同推动开源芯片的繁荣生态。

点击2022(第十七届)开源中国开源世界高峰论坛-CSDN直播,查看更多精彩演讲内容!

猜你喜欢

转载自blog.csdn.net/csdnopensource/article/details/125944212